Wafer connectors are characterized by their compact design and high-density configuration, specifically engineered to facilitate connections in tight spaces. One of their primary functions is to offer a variety of pin counts and forms, allowing for flexibility in designing circuits. This versatility makes wafer connectors suitable for numerous applications, from compact electronic devices to complex wiring harnesses. Moreover, these connectors often feature a polarized design, preventing incorrect connections and enhancing overall safety.
Despite their numerous advantages, wafer connectors come with some drawbacks. While efficient for many applications, they may not always be the ideal solution for high-current or high-frequency environments. In instances where significant power transmission or data rates are critical, traditional connectors might still be preferable. Additionally, due to their miniaturized size, handling wafer connectors can be challenging, especially during installation and maintenance, potentially leading to issues if not addressed with care.
